JavaFX入门指南:开始使用JavaFX来构建RIA

需积分: 10 4 下载量 103 浏览量 更新于2024-12-11 收藏 688KB PDF 举报
"JavaFX 入门指南" JavaFX 是一个基于 Java 技术的 Rich Internet Applications(RIA)平台,允许开发人员使用 Java 语言创建 Rich Internet Applications。JavaFX 平台提供了一个完整的解决方案,包括图形、动画、媒体处理等功能,旨在帮助开发人员快速构建 Rich Internet Applications。 JavaFX 的特点包括: * 基于 Java 技术,具有良好的可扩展性和可靠性 * 兼容现有的 Java 库,能够与现有的 Java 项目集成 * 跨平台支持,能够在不同的设备上运行,包括桌面、移动设备、嵌入式设备等 * 提供了一个完整的开发环境,包括 IDE、SDK、参考手册等 要开始使用 JavaFX,需要下载最新的 JavaFX SDK,从 JavaFX 官方网站下载最新的 SDK,然后按照指令安装。 在使用 JavaFX 进行开发时,可以使用 IDE,例如 NetBeans,或者使用命令行工具。JavaFX 提供了一个简单的示例程序 JFX Poetry,演示如何使用 JavaFX 创建一个简单的应用程序。 JavaFX 的主要特点包括: * 图形处理:JavaFX 提供了一个强大的图形处理 engine,能够处理复杂的图形操作 * 动画处理:JavaFX 提供了一个灵活的动画处理 engine,能够处理复杂的动画操作 * 媒体处理:JavaFX 提供了一个媒体处理 engine,能够处理音频和视频等媒体文件 * 可扩展性:JavaFX 的架构设计非常灵活,能够轻松地扩展到不同的设备和平台上 JavaFX 的应用场景包括: * Rich Internet Applications:JavaFX 可以用来创建复杂的 Rich Internet Applications,例如游戏、社交媒体应用程序等 * 媒体处理:JavaFX 可以用来处理音频和视频等媒体文件 * 嵌入式系统:JavaFX 可以用来创建嵌入式系统,例如智能家电、机器人等 JavaFX 是一个功能强大且灵活的平台,能够帮助开发人员快速构建 Rich Internet Applications,並且具有良好的可扩展性和可靠性。 在这篇指南中,我们将详细介绍 JavaFX 的基本概念、开发环境、主要特点和应用场景等内容,旨在帮助开发人员快速入门 JavaFX 开发。